The primary catalyst currently shaping the Kenya Postal Automation System Market is the exponential rise in e-commerce activity. As online shopping becomes increasingly prevalent, the volume of parcels needing efficient sorting and delivery is surging, necessitating the adoption of automated solutions. This trend is further reinforced by government initiatives aimed at modernizing postal services and enhancing operational capabilities.
In conjunction with rising e-commerce demand, the industry is witnessing significant innovations in automation technologies. AI-driven sorting algorithms and robotic process automation are transforming traditional postal operations, allowing for faster processing and enhanced accuracy. However, this transition faces hurdles due to limited technical expertise and significant upfront investments.
Despite the promising outlook for the Kenya Postal Automation System Market, several restraints hinder its full potential. The initial costs associated with implementing advanced postal automation systems can be prohibitively high, particularly for smaller operators. Additionally, the current infrastructure is often outdated, requiring substantial investment to upgrade facilities to accommodate new technologies. The reliance on imported systems further complicates logistics and maintenance, while a general lack of awareness about the advantages of automation stifles broader market adoption. Furthermore, regulatory hurdles can delay the integration of advanced technologies, impacting operational efficiency and service quality.

The Kenyan government is actively pursuing policies aimed at modernizing the postal sector. Initiatives include funding for infrastructure upgrades and the promotion of technology adoption within postal services. There is also an emphasis on training and developing skilled personnel in automation technologies, which is crucial for improving operational capabilities. These efforts are indicative of a broader commitment to enhancing the overall efficiency and competitiveness of Kenya's postal services.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
